What Google AI Courses on Coursera Offer
Let's talk about the Google AI courses available on Coursera. Google offers a range of courses and specializations designed to cater to different skill levels and interests. Whether you're a complete beginner or have some programming experience, there's likely something for you. These courses generally cover fundamental concepts like machine learning, deep learning, and neural networks. They also delve into specific applications such as computer vision, natural language processing, and even AI ethics. Google's courses often emphasize practical, hands-on learning. You'll typically find yourself working on real-world projects, using tools and frameworks like TensorFlow and Keras. This practical experience is invaluable because it allows you to apply what you've learned and build a portfolio to showcase your skills.

The Pros and Cons
Let's get into the pros and cons of taking Google AI courses on Coursera. Starting with the pros, the quality of the content is a major advantage. Google's courses are developed by experts in the field, ensuring that the material is accurate, up-to-date, and relevant. The hands-on projects provide practical experience that you can't get from textbooks alone. Working on real-world problems helps you develop the skills and confidence to tackle complex AI challenges. The flexibility of the courses is another significant benefit. You can learn at your own pace and fit your studies into your busy schedule. This makes it easier to balance your learning with other commitments.
The certifications offered by these courses are also valuable. They can enhance your resume and demonstrate your skills to potential employers. Many companies recognize and value these certifications, making them a worthwhile investment. The community support provided by Coursera is also a pro. You can connect with other learners, ask questions, and share your experiences. This collaborative environment can make learning more engaging and enjoyable. Now, let's move on to the cons. One potential drawback is the cost. While Coursera offers some free courses, many of the Google AI courses require a subscription or payment. This can be a barrier for some learners, especially those on a tight budget.
Another potential con is the time commitment. While the courses are flexible, they still require a significant investment of time and effort. You'll need to dedicate several hours each week to watching lectures, completing assignments, and participating in discussions. If you're not prepared to put in the time, you may not get the full benefit of the courses. Finally, some learners may find the material challenging. AI is a complex field, and the courses can be demanding. You may need to have a strong foundation in mathematics and programming to succeed. However, with dedication and persistence, anyone can learn AI.

Alternatives to Google AI Courses on Coursera
Before you commit to Google AI courses on Coursera, let's explore some alternatives. There are many other online platforms and resources that offer AI education. One popular alternative is Udacity. Udacity offers Nanodegree programs that provide in-depth training in specific areas of AI. These programs often include personalized mentorship and career support. Another option is edX, which offers courses from top universities around the world. You can find AI courses from institutions like MIT and Harvard on edX.
Other platforms like DataCamp and Fast.ai also offer valuable AI courses. DataCamp focuses on data science and machine learning, with a strong emphasis on hands-on learning. Fast.ai provides practical, code-first courses that are designed to get you up and running with AI quickly. In addition to online courses, there are also many books, tutorials, and open-source projects that can help you learn AI.
